#pragma once
// 4068: Filament has some clang-specific vectorizing pragma's that MSVC flags
// 4146: PixelBufferDescriptor assert unsigned is positive before subtracting
// but MSVC can't figure that out.
// 4293: Filament's utils/algorithm.h utils::details::clz() does strange
// things with MSVC. Somehow sizeof(unsigned int) > 4, but its size is
// 32 so that x >> 32 gives a warning. (Or maybe the compiler can't
// determine the if statement does not run.)
#ifdef _MSC_VER
#pragma warning(push)
#pragma warning(disable : 4068 4146 4293)
#endif // _MSC_VER
#include <filament/Engine.h>
#include <filament/IndexBuffer.h>
#include <filament/Material.h>
#include <filament/MaterialInstance.h>
#include <filament/Texture.h>
#include <filament/VertexBuffer.h>
#include <filament/View.h>
#ifdef _MSC_VER
#pragma warning(pop)
#endif // _MSC_VER
#include <cstddef> // <filament/Engine> recursive includes needs this, std::size_t especially
#include <memory>
struct ImDrawData;
namespace open3d {
namespace visualization {
namespace rendering {
class FilamentRenderer;
}
} // namespace visualization
namespace visualization {
namespace gui {
struct Size;
class Window;
// Translates ImGui's draw commands into Filament primitives, textures, vertex
// buffers, etc. Creates a UI-specific Scene object and populates it with a
// Renderable. Does not handle event processing; clients can simply call
// ImGui::GetIO() directly and set the mouse state.
class ImguiFilamentBridge {
public:
ImguiFilamentBridge(visualization::rendering::FilamentRenderer* renderer,
const Size& window_size);
~ImguiFilamentBridge();
// Helper method called after resolving fontPath; public so fonts can be
// added by caller. Requires the appropriate ImGuiContext to be current
void CreateAtlasTextureAlpha8(unsigned char* pixels,
int width,
int height,
int bytes_per_px);
// This populates the Filament View. Clients are responsible for
// rendering the View. This should be called on every frame, regardless of
// whether the Renderer wants to skip or not.
void Update(ImDrawData* imguiData);
void OnWindowResized(const Window& window);
private:
void CreateBuffers(size_t num_required_buffers);
void PopulateVertexData(size_t buffer_index,
size_t vb_size_in_bytes,
void* vb_data,
size_t ib_size_in_bytes,
void* ib_data);
void CreateVertexBuffer(size_t buffer_index, size_t capacity);
void CreateIndexBuffer(size_t buffer_index, size_t capacity);
void SyncThreads();
private:
struct Impl;
std::unique_ptr<Impl> impl_;
};
} // namespace gui
} // namespace visualization
} // namespace open3d
